Abstract

The indoor security problems such as fire, intruder, smog, etc., can be solved by development of a general type of security robot, which is characterized by mobile robot technology, security and information technology. In this paper, the establishment of approximate arc motion model and feature recognition technology more efficiently help the robot to learn the environment than single incremental motion model method. To make the robot acquire more security information in the indoor environment, multi-sensor unit and methods are designed. As the autonomous robot system, task/behaviour hybrid control architecture is proposed, which can handle multi-task operation from users. Finally, based on human-friendly communication idea, multi-channel HRI (Human-Robot Interaction) system is developed.
